package io.gitlab.jfronny.gson.compile.processor.adapter.impl;
import com.squareup.javapoet.*;
import io.gitlab.jfronny.gson.compile.processor.Cl;
import io.gitlab.jfronny.gson.compile.processor.core.TypeHelper;
import io.gitlab.jfronny.gson.compile.processor.adapter.AdapterAdapter;
import javax.lang.model.element.*;
import javax.lang.model.type.DeclaredType;
import javax.tools.Diagnostic;
import java.util.List;
import java.util.Map;
public class DeclaredAdapter extends AdapterAdapter<DeclaredAdapter.Hydrated> {
@Override
public Hydrated instantiate() {
return new Hydrated();
}
public class Hydrated extends AdapterAdapter<Hydrated>.Hydrated {
private DeclaredType typeAdapterClass;
@Override
public boolean applies() {
return typeAdapterClass != null;
}
@Override
protected void afterHydrate() {
this.typeAdapterClass = findTypeAdapterClass(annotations);
}
@Override
protected String createAdapter(String typeAdapterName) {
if (TypeHelper.isInstance(typeAdapterClass, Cl.TYPE_ADAPTER.toString(), typeUtils)) {
klazz.addField(
FieldSpec.builder(TypeName.get(typeAdapterClass), typeAdapterName)
.addModifiers(Modifier.PRIVATE, Modifier.STATIC, Modifier.FINAL)
.initializer("new $T()", typeAdapterClass)
.build()
);
} else if (TypeHelper.isInstance(typeAdapterClass, Cl.TYPE_ADAPTER_FACTORY.toString(), typeUtils)) {
TypeName typeAdapterType = ParameterizedTypeName.get(Cl.TYPE_ADAPTER, TypeName.get(type).box());
CodeBlock.Builder block = CodeBlock.builder();
block.add("new $T().create($T.HOLDER.getGson(), ", typeAdapterClass, Cl.CCORE);
appendFieldTypeToken(false);
block.add(")");
klazz.addField(
FieldSpec.builder(typeAdapterType, typeAdapterName)
.addModifiers(Modifier.PRIVATE, Modifier.STATIC, Modifier.FINAL)
.initializer(block.build())
.build()
);
} else message.printMessage(Diagnostic.Kind.ERROR, "@JsonAdapter value must by TypeAdapter or TypeAdapterFactory reference.", sourceElement);
return typeAdapterName;
}
private static DeclaredType findTypeAdapterClass(List<? extends AnnotationMirror> annotations) {
for (AnnotationMirror annotation : annotations) {
String typeName = annotation.getAnnotationType().toString();
if (typeName.equals(Cl.JSON_ADAPTER.toString())) {
Map<? extends ExecutableElement, ? extends AnnotationValue> elements = annotation.getElementValues();
if (!elements.isEmpty()) {
AnnotationValue value = elements.values().iterator().next();
return (DeclaredType) value.getValue();
}
}
}
return null;
}
}
}
